16.01.2022 I was lucky enough to hear a quick presentation by Griffith University's Professor Wendy Moyle on Wednesday at the Gold Coast Seniors Round Table. Her cutting edge collaboration research on the future of Robotics in Aged Care was fascinating. Getting to cuddle and interact with PARO - the robotic seal, one of the robots designed to assist with dementia care was a highlight! 08.01.2022 From today the daily interest rate on your unpaid portion of your accommodation payment (the DAP - Daily Interest Payment) has reduced from 6.28% down to 6.01%. For people moving into residential aged care from today this will be the rate locked in for you for as long as you as remain in care (and don't change your arrangements) regardless of future interest rate changes. 07.01.2022 Are you looking to study a Certificate Level III in aged care? A FREE 28 week course, running 2 days/week, then with a 3 week placement at the end is being offered by the Royal College of Healthcare. Additional free support will be provided by the Multicultural Communities Council Gold Coast in the form of increasing language skills or confidence, or assistance with issues relating to the return to study. The course includes a guaranteed placement in an Aged Care facility from which often participants are directly employed and is at no cost to participants if they meet the criteria. 03.01.2022 More changes to aged care fees!! In response to the Government cutting an approximate $2 billion dollars worth of funding to aged care facilities over the next 4 years, some private aged care facilities have started charging new fees. These additional service fees (asset replacement contributions, capital refurbishment fees) were the facilties' way of trying to recoup some lost funding and to maintain their level of quality and service provided to residents. There is healt...hy debate happening now where it appears clear that these fees are not permissible under legislation, and if this is tested by the government in court the facilities will have to reimburse residents for any of these fees that have been charged. Be mindful of the contracts you sign when moving into aged care. The facility should clearly itemise all fees and what is received for those fees. Note that additional service fees are different to Extra Service Fees which are charged by facilities who provide a higher standard of facility, meals and additional 'luxuries' ie a glass of wine with meals, more meal choices, daily newspapers, etc.

03.01.2022 Brace yourself for higher aged care costs! Recently the government announced a $1.2 billion cut in funding to residential aged care providers over the next 4 years. While this should not impact the actual aged care fees (accommodation costs, daily care payment) paid by future residents, aged care providers will now either have to face cutting costs (which may be unreasonable when trying to maintain standards of quality and care), or trying to recoup that money somehow. A n...umber of aged care facilities have introduced some new fees for incoming residents. I would expect more facilities to start to do the same over the coming months and years. Some facilities may finally introduce an extra services fee, and some may have to increase the extra services fee they currently charge. For you as a consumer, remember you have the right to shop around to find care that suits your needs and your finances.
